Location, Charm and Low Maintenance

This great sized family home caters to all the essentials mod cons for the growing family. Boasting an undercover outdoor entertainment space, a delightful master suite with a spacious walk-in robe, three additional bedrooms, all equipped with built-in wardrobes and ceiling fans, ensuring all year comfort for the entire family with ducted heating and split-system air-conditioning. With two living areas, two well-appointed bathrooms and a fantastic sized rear yard, the home is designed for optimal family living. The stylish kitchen features 20mm stone benchtops with timeless cabinetry, complete with a walk-in pantry for ample storage. The seamless connection between the kitchen/dining/living area and the outdoor entertainment space makes this home an ideal venue for hosting family and friends. Positioned in a superb and convenient location near Armstrong Creek Town Centre, local cafes and restaurants, Mirripoa Primary School, Geelong Lutheran College, Bunjils Nest District Park, Pencil Park, Sporting grounds and much more.

A block's planning zone defines how that land can be used and what can be built on it.
A right to use a part of land owned by another person for a specific purpose. The most common forms of easements are for services, such as water, electricity or sewerage.
The value of a block of land without any buildings, landscaping, paths, or fences. This is different to the block's market value. A block's unimproved value is used to calculate rates and land tax charges.
This represents the shape of the geographical land. Closely spaced contour lines represent a steep slope. Widely spaced lines represent a gentle slope.
